The Resurgence of Nostalgia in Visual Communication

To understand why Molland is gaining traction among designers and marketers, one must first look at the broader cultural currents shaping consumer preferences. We are currently witnessing a significant revival of retro aesthetics, particularly those drawn from the 1970s and early 1980s. This trend is not simply about recycling old styles; it is a response to the sterile, overly minimalist digital environments that have dominated the last decade. Consumers are craving warmth, personality, and tangible connection. They seek brands that feel approachable and lived-in rather than cold and corporate.

Molland fits seamlessly into this narrative. Its design language speaks directly to this desire for organic connection. The font’s curves and ligatures evoke the handcrafted signage of a bygone era, reminding audiences of a time when craftsmanship was paramount. For entrepreneurs and freelancers, leveraging this psychological trigger can be a powerful differentiator. When a potential customer encounters a logo or advertisement set in Molland, they are subconsciously invited to slow down and engage with the brand on a more personal level. This emotional resonance is invaluable in an economy where attention is the scarcest resource.

Beyond Aesthetics: Strategic Application in Branding

While the visual appeal of Molland is undeniable, its true value lies in its versatility across various touchpoints. A common misconception among novice designers is that display fonts are limited to headlines. However, Molland’s balanced weight and distinct character shapes allow it to perform robustly in a variety of contexts. Consider its application in branding projects. A well-crafted logo using Molland can instantly communicate a brand’s personality—whether it is a boutique coffee shop aiming for artisanal credibility or a fashion label seeking a playful, retro-chic vibe.

The font’s adaptability extends further into wedding designs and invitation suites. In the wedding industry, couples are increasingly moving away from rigid, traditional scripts toward layouts that reflect their unique personalities. Molland offers a sophisticated yet relaxed alternative to standard calligraphy, providing a handwritten taste that feels genuine rather than manufactured. Similarly, for stationery and product packaging, the font adds a layer of tactile quality to digital prints, enhancing the unboxing experience and reinforcing brand loyalty through consistent visual cues.
